I've just always wanted to complain about the Course wrecking up some of my favorite words like the word "special" for instance. Now, that's always been a good word in my book. Just visit the card aisle and you'll see the word "special" all over the place. To a special boy, On this special day, For my special someone, This special time, This special place, all meaning extra good, right?
Well, then Jesus comes along and uses the word "special" to mean the word "separate!" Yikes, if I remember right, that was the whole problem in the first place! And that's the very thing I'm trying to realize that I'm not! And so, now I'm coming to terms with how often I do seek to be special which is really just separation in disguise! Man, see what I mean...all wrecked up!
Also, He wrecked up the word "magic" too because I loved the idea of magic being a twinkling of the nose, a wave of the wand and waalaa whatever you want. And then, here comes this new definition which basically amounts to apparently anything that we've made as a substitute for God like air, food, and water. What the heckity, heck? Weird, Freaky, and True!
I think A Course in Miracles is weird, freaky, and true! It seems like after a while you just know it's true. The contrast between the Holy Spirit's thinking and the ego's thinking becomes clearer and clearer and then foggy and then clearer and then foggy...anyway, I believe that somewhere on down the line it clears all the way up, once and for all!
In the meantime, it does really start to get fun because you just know that something is happening. It can be as subtle as a sense that everything really is going to be alright or as dramatic as realizing you've switched dimensions of time. By the way, that is actually happening as you practice true forgiveness. There are lessons that you no longer need to learn, and so, it's like the Holy Spirit is erasing those parts of the tapes!
There are many welcomed experiences along the way, but they emerge within a difficult process. Becoming aware that you are the one ego appearing as many definitely isn't pretty. That's why you have to trust the Holy Spirit who is going to show you that the ego is not you.
That sounds a bit contradictory to say that you are the one ego appearing as many while saying you are not the ego, but the ego is what you have come to believe is true about yourself. Looking at what you believe is true is a necessary part of the process. Jesus says paraphrasing, illusions are protected by not looking at them and together we have the lamp that will dispel them. Thank God!

There's Only One Student...
and one Teacher of A Course in Miracles. Isn't that fascinating? Each one must take responsibility for the entire dream. No matter who picks up that blue book, that's who Jesus is talking to. He isn't talking to someone else. There is no one else. Now, here's something else that's even more wild. He is talking only to you but not you the body. He's talking to you the mind, the one mind that incorrectly thinks it's here to be exact.
Also, they say the Course is holographic in nature meaning the whole is found in each of its parts. Hey, now that's freaky cool business right there. I'm glad to be involved in this and to have a shot at getting the hell outta here by practicing true forgiveness and realizing I never left Heaven in the first place.

You Spot It, You Got It!
I don't know who first coined that phrase. I believe I first heard it while reading at either the DU discussion group or Course Talk.
But, man oh man, if you're a Course student, there's no getting away from it. I don't see any way to actually correct someone else. First of all, according to Jesus, there is no one else. So, the minute I walk up to someone, or call them up, or whip out my keyboard to straighten out one of my brothers or sisters, what am I really doing but making the separation real in my own mind.
Now, if someone is standing on my toe, I'll speak up. There's no need to be weird!
But if someone thinks I'm a poor student who doesn't forgive right or whatever, what does that really say about me? In truth, it says nothing about me. What it really says is that the person making the judgments secretly believes they are guilty otherwise they wouldn't need to make the judgments. And if one of my brothers is surrounded by imaginary guilt, the last thing I want to do is reinforce it.
So knowing that much makes it so much easier to just stop and join with Jesus in my mind and forgive "both" of us for what we haven't really done. And if I can keep that up, I will become whole again! Thank God!
